I I am curious what everyones top list of things that wear on you the most about the snow biz.It seems like the actual plowing is still enjoyable for me but after 8 years I find that trying to plan plowing schedules and unpredictable start and stop snow times is my biggest problem. If you could just have a plan and go do it would be one thing but it almost never works that way. The snow that lingers on into the morning after plowing all night and makes everything look covered bugs me because you are always unsure if you can relax or if you need to do the route again. Yes we do salt but when it is super cold all it takes a heavy dusting and your nice clean lots look crappy.
